Scortilla
Effective period / Period of releases: 1984
Members: Marco Odino, Roberto Pischiutta, Mario Marchesoni, Edo Livio Bartenor I
Italian New Wave band formed in 1979 in Genoa. Influenced by DEVO, Punk and early Wave bands, their only 'hit' was "Fahrenheit 451", released on major label in 1984. Architects of live act with a great sound and visual impact, Scortilla played around Italy by the hideouts of the underground music by establishing their headquarter at the Psycho Club of Genova, the cradle of true Art-Rock scene of the period. Intransigent about their artistic choices, the band closed the career after their unique 12''. They came back in 2020 with a new definitive album Fahrenheit 999
